Here, we report on five fetuses with Peters' plus syndrome (PPS) from two distinct families aborted after prenatal ultrasound diagnosis of hydrocephaly.</p> </sec> <sec id="pd4012-sec-0002" sec-type="section"> <title>Method</title> <p>We performed fetal autopsies and molecular analyses.</p> </sec> <sec id="pd4012-sec-0003" sec-type="section"> <title>Results</title> <p>Among 44 fetuses with prenatally diagnosed hydrocephaly, four fetuses of 16 to 21 gestational weeks presented with additional cleft lip/palate and/or agenesis of the corpus callosum. Other features were growth retardation, hypertelorism, anomalies of the eyes, in part consistent with Peters' anterior chamber anomalies, mild brachymelia, brachydactyly, and also internal anomalies. Suspected PPS was confirmed by detection of <italic>B3GALTL</italic> mutation in these four fetuses and in one additional sib fetus, revealing homozygosity for the common c.660 + 1G &gt; A donor splice site mutation in intron 8.</p> </sec> <sec id="pd4012-sec-0004" sec-type="section"> <title>Conclusions</title> <p>Autosomal‐recessive PPS has not yet been diagnosed prenatally. We want to alert ultrasonographers to the diagnosis of this disorder in growth‐retarded fetuses with (recurrent) hydrocephaly, agenesis of the corpus callosum, and cleft lip/palate and stress the more severe fetal manifestation, describing a first such case with additional Dandy–Walker cyst and occult meningoencephalocele. © 2012 John Wiley &amp; Sons, Ltd.</p> </sec> </abstract> … (more)
